How to Write Your Initials Correctly?

To write your initials, start by using the first letter of your first name and the first letter of your surname.

For example, if your name is John Smith, your initials would be “J.S.”

It’s important to note that:

  1. Use a full stop after each initial.
  2. Don’t add spaces between initials unless you’re writing a full name.

So, the correct format would be “J.S.” and not “J S.”

Do I Include My Middle Name Initial?

If you have a middle name, it’s common to include the initial for your middle name as well.

For example, if your name is John Michael Smith, your initials would be “J.M.S.”

Again, make sure to add a full stop after each letter.
